Output 4aba28816d6f1b9649ca548f3086bd02d3edac0b48bff50d438106d53cc39ff9:1

value
575144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b4603a4732e2bf7dd47fb78cbbad0eae59530f OP_EQUAL
address
3DhQXQjcwdE89qyFX1F65DPEp44Phu9spH
transaction
4aba28816d6f1b9649ca548f3086bd02d3edac0b48bff50d438106d53cc39ff9
spent
true